Richard Murray (born 4 January 1989, in Cape Town) is a Dutch International Triathlete and coach .

Murray won the Junior

ITU World Triathlon Series in Hamburg in 2012.[2]

At the 2012 Summer Olympics men's triathlon on Tuesday, 7 August, he placed 17th.[3]

In 2014-2015, he was part of ECS Triathlon, an elite club based in Sartrouville, France.[4] At the 2014 Commonwealth Games, he won a silver medal in the mixed team relay and a bronze in the men's triathlon.[5]

He won the Gran Final of the World Triathlon Series (WTS) in Chicago in 2015.[citation needed]

He won the ITU Duathlon World Championships in Asturias (Spain) in 2016.[citation needed]


At the 2016 Summer Olympics men's triathlon on Thursday, 18 August, he placed 4th.[6]
